Common Garage Door Repair Scams in Madison

Be aware of these tactic used by unlicensed operators

🚫

Phantom Damage Upsell

Quotes cheap tune-up, then claims springs, motors, or panels need urgent, expensive replacement.

🚫

Bait-and-Switch Pricing

Lowballs phone quote, arrives and jacks up price due to 'unexpected' problems.

🚫

Cash-Only Fly-by-Night

Demands cash payment, does quick fix that fails soon after, then vanishes.

🚫

Unlicensed Door-to-Door

Solicits neighborhood-wide, performs unsafe work without proper tools or quals.

How to Verify a Professional

1

Insurance

Request a Certificate of Insurance for liability and workers' comp. Call the insurer listed to confirm coverage is active.

2

Licensing

Indiana doesn't require statewide licensing for garage door repair, but check Jefferson County records or the Indiana Attorney General's site for business registrations and complaints. Ask for their contractor license number.

3

References

Get contact info for 3 recent Madison-area customers. Call to verify quality work, fair prices, and no issues.

Protection FAQs

Do garage door repair companies need a license in Madison, IN?

Indiana has no statewide license for this trade, but legit pros register as businesses and may need local Jefferson County permits. Always verify via county offices or AG consumer site.

What if they demand payment upfront?

Huge red flag! Trustworthy pros take small deposits at most, balance after completion. Never pay full amount first.

How do I check insurance?

Ask for COI listing policy details. Contact the carrier directly to ensure it's valid and covers your job.

What are fake emergency tactics?

Unannounced visits claiming 'safety checks'. Call pros yourself – don't let strangers in.

What if the quote seems too low?

Cheap bids often mean bait-and-switch or subpar parts. Compare with 2-3 written quotes from screened providers.

Where to report suspected scams?

Indiana Attorney General Consumer Protection hotline, BBB, or Jefferson County sheriff. Act fast to warn others.
